What are the responsibilities and job description for the ESL Aide for Student Learners - Elementary position at Alpine School District?

- Administers English proficiency assessments for the purpose of identifying and measuring student progress for the purpose of supporting classroom teachers.
- Assists teachers for the purpose maintaining student files and determining students' needs and conveying information to appropriate instructional personnel and parents for the purpose of ensuring learning goals are achieved.
- Assists students, individually or in groups, with lesson assignments for the purpose of reinforcing learning concepts.
- Implements under the supervision of the certified teacher, instructional programs and lesson plans provided by and under the supervision of the teacher for the purpose of reinforcing learning concepts.
- Monitors individual and/or groups of students in a variety of settings (e.g. classroom, playground, field trips, library, lunchroom, bus loading/unloading, etc.) for the purpose of providing a safe and positive learning environment.
- Supports new students and families for the purpose of establishing familiarity with the learning environment.
- Performs other related duties as assigned for the purpose of ensuring the efficient and effective functioning of the work unit.
